Jump to content
xt:Commerce Community Forum

Im IE Platzhalter bei Lieferzeitanzeige


0etzi

Recommended Posts

xtc 3.04

Auf der Seite wo die Ware einer Kategorie angezeigt und aufgelistet wird (also die Seite, welche angezeigt wird, wenn man eine Kategorie anklickt) wird zwar die eingestellte Lieferzeit (3-4 Tage) angezeigt (alt-Text), aber auch gleichzeitig ein Platzhalter für ein Bild.

Der Grund ist, dass keine Bildquelle angegeben ist. Also mit Rechtsklick und Bildeigenschaften ist nichts in Erfahrung zu bringen. Das heißt, irgend eine php-Datei liefert einen Fehlerhaften html-Code.

Meine Frage, welche Datei ist das?

mfg 0etzi

Link to comment
Share on other sites

Platzhalter meine ich in dem Fall das was ein Browser anzeigt wenn er ein Bild anzeigen möchte aber kein Bild da ist.

Im hier beschriebenem Fall würde es aber nichts nützen ein Bild zu speichern, denn es wird laut html-code keine Quelle angegeben, welches Bild denn angezeigt werden soll.

Der html-code lautet schlicht und einfach:

img="" alt="3-4 Tage"[/CODE]

Taganfang und Ende ist alles korrekt, es feht lediglich die Bildquellenangabe.

Deshalb meine ich, ist der html-code fehlerhaft, weil keine Bildquelle angegeben ist. Das möchte ich einfach in der entspr. php-Datei ergänzen, aber ich weiß nicht, welche dafür verantwortlich ist.

Da ich Suchmaschinenfreundliche URLs verwende, wird mir nicht klar, welche Datei das ist:

/shop/index.php/cat/c9_Beispielkategorie.html

mfg 0etzi

Link to comment
Share on other sites

In der product_listing_v1.html:

                            <td class="main">{#text_shippingtime#}</td>

                              {if $module_data.PRODUCTS_SHIPPING_IMAGE}

                              <td><img src="{$module_data.PRODUCTS_SHIPPING_IMAGE}" alt="{$module_data.PRODUCTS_SHIPPING_NAME}" /></td>

                              {/if}


aber das sehe ich nicht wirklich als Fehler... Oder siehst Du im Explorer ein rechteckiges Feld mit einem roten Kreuz drinnen - so nach dem Motto "Bild kann nicht herunter geladen werden?

Link to comment
Share on other sites

In der product_listing_v1.html:

aber das sehe ich nicht wirklich als Fehler... Oder siehst Du im Explorer ein rechteckiges Feld mit einem roten Kreuz drinnen - so nach dem Motto "Bild kann nicht herunter geladen werden?

Genau das meine ich mit Platzhalter für ein Bild, das Viereck mit dem roten Kreuz.

Hätte wohl doch "Viereck mit roten Kreuz" schreiben sollen statt einfach "Platzhalter für Bild"?

Vielen Dank für deinen Hinweis.

mfg 0etzi

Link to comment
Share on other sites

Habe jetzt statt eines img nur den Text "3-4 Werktage" eingefügt, was nun zu einem akzeptablem Ergebnis führt.

Allerdings wollte ich "Lieferzeit 3-4 Werktage" dort stehen haben, aber das Wort "Lieferzeit" wird einfach nicht angezeigt. Cache habe ich geleert und auch die Temporären Dateien.

mfg 0etzi

Link to comment
Share on other sites

In der product_listing_v1.html, genau an die Stelle, welche du mir gezeigt hast.

Vorsichtshalber auch in der _product_listing_v1.html

Und so sieht das nun aus:

<td align="right">{if $module_data.PRODUCTS_SHIPPING_NAME}
<center>Lieferzeit 3-4 Werktage<br /></center>{/if}
{$module_data.PRODUCTS_BUTTON_BUY_NOW}</td>
[/HTML]

Es wird nun lediglich "3-4 Werktage" angezeigt.

mfg 0etzi

Link to comment
Share on other sites

Tuh da die Variable wieder zurück, wo sie war. Würdest Du da drinnen was ändern, würde es sich auf alle Artikel auswirken und du könntest nie wieder eine andere Lieferzeit für andere Artikel angeben.

Die Lieferzeit kannst Du im Adminbereich ändern - ganz unten bei "Lieferstatus".

Dann kannst Du auch, wenn Du einen Artikel anlegst oder bearbeitest den gewünschten Lieferstatus auswählen.

Link to comment
Share on other sites

Archived

This topic is now archived and is closed to further replies.

×
  • Create New...